elviajero Posted November 16, 2018 Share Posted November 16, 2018 You may find it difficult to get a Non ‘B’ visa at this stage. You usually need documentation from your Thai employer, or an invitation from company in Thailand you have s business connection with. You don’t need a non ‘B’ to set up your company. You can enter as a tourist, set up the company, then get a non ‘B’ visa. Once you have a non ‘B’ visa your wife shouldn’t have a problem getting a non ‘O’ as your wife.
